Quantifying bacterial evolution in the wild: a birthday problem for <i>Campylobacter</i> lineages
2020-12-03
Abstract excerpt
Measuring molecular evolution in bacteria typically requires estimation of the rate at which nucleotide changes accumulate in strains sampled at different times that share a common ancestor. This approach has been useful for dating ecological and evolutionary events that coincide with the emergence of important lineages, such as outbreak strains and obligate human pathogens.
